For visitors looking to stay in safe, suburban areas around Savannah while spending the days exploring the Historic District, there are several neighborhoods and hotel options that offer convenience, safety, and easy access via car.
Some recommended suburban areas include Pooler, Garden City, and near the Savannah/Hilton Head International Airport. These areas have a variety of hotels that are modern, well-maintained, and generally considered safe for overnight stays.
These suburban hotels generally offer free parking, breakfast, and other amenities suitable for travelers. Staying in these areas allows you to enjoy quiet, safe accommodations at night while being only a short drive away from all of Savannah’s historic charm and attractions during the day.
With a rental car, you’ll have the flexibility to explore not only downtown Savannah but also nearby Tybee Island, Bonaventure Cemetery, and other scenic spots without worrying about city parking or walking long distances.
